Mission: What is Ambev Mission Statement?
Ambev mission is to create and distribute drinks that bring people together, with wide access, reliable quality, and choice across beer, soft drinks, water, juices, and energy drinks.
In the Ambev mission vision core values story, the clearest public idea is not a single slogan but a mass-market purpose: serve everyday social moments at scale. For a wider read, see Target Market of Ambev.
Ambev brand purpose centers on bringing people together through drinks people already use in daily life.
The portfolio spans al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ks, so Ambev can serve many occasions and price points.
Ambev serves consumers across 16 countries in the Americas, which supports its Ambev company culture and values around reach and execution.
Reliable product quality is central to Ambev corporate mission and Ambev business principles.

Values: What is Ambev Core Values Statement?
Ambev mission vision core values point to an execution-led culture built on quality, consumer focus, ownership, simplicity, and responsibility. In practice, Ambev company values shape a brand promise centered on reliable products, disciplined operations, and steady long-term results.
Quality sits at the center of Ambev core values because trust in beer and soft drinks depends on consistency. This is a key part of the Ambev corporate philosophy and Ambev business principles.
Ambev company mission and vision are strongly tied to serving broad consumer tastes across al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ks. That makes the Ambev brand purpose easy to read in product choice and market reach.
Ownership shows up in execution, distribution, and cost control, which are vital in a low-margin category. This is one of the clearest Ambev leadership values and a core part of Ambev values and culture.
Responsibility matters because alcohol, water use, and packaging bring social and environmental scrutiny, so Ambev sustainability values stay important. Simplicity supports speed, clarity, and control in daily operations, which fits the Ambev mission statement and values.

Frequently Asked Questions
Ambev's mission in practice is to deliver beverages people want at scale across Latin America. Founded in 1999 and later folded into AB InBev in 2008, it now spans beer, soft drinks, water, juices, and energy drinks. That mix shows a practical focus on reach, quality, and everyday availability rather than niche positioning.
